Different groups can do different things. Religiously.

These guys could have a briggs-and-stratton engine in the backyard,  and a washing machine in the kitchen.

Only, the washing machine was stripped bare,  they took all the covering off,  all the wiring out,  the motor off, and only had a frame and the bucket.  they welded a handle onto the part.

They would fill it with water, five gallon buckets,  throw the detergent in,  and they had a 100' fan-belt going into the backyard to the gas engine,  and the wash-tub would go chug-chug.  And they'd stop it,  drain it with  a hose-valve, they welded the handle so they could jam it into a spin-cycle,   go through the rinse cycle.  And had drying-lines.
